How much does a Planetary Scientist make in Texas?
As of July 01, 2026, the average salary for a Planetary Scientist in Texas is $97,207 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$47.
However, a Planetary Scientist's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:
- Top Earners (90th percentile): $114,206
-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$84,422 to $106,105
- Entry-Level (10th percentile): $72,782
